Across TCGA patient cohorts, RAC3 mutation is significantly associated with the RNA expression of many other genes, with 17 significant associations in total. UCEC shows the largest number of these associations.
The most reproducible RAC3-associated genes across cancer lineages are MIR1911, OR6M2P, and MEMO1P5. Each is linked with RAC3 in more than 1 cancer types. Because this analysis shows association rather than direction, both RAC3-to-partner and partner-to-RAC3 results are reported.
Each partner links to its own Q-omics profile. The box plot shows the strongest example, MIR1911 grouped by RAC3-low versus RAC3-high in STAD.
